SITUATION: The property is situated in this beautiful English village that enjoys historic links to Rudyard Kipling including Batemans Country House. The village provides shopping facilities for day-to-day needs and a popular primary school coupled with traditional Inns. The market town of Heathfield is approximately 6 miles distant and provides a fine range of shopping facilities some of an interesting independent nature with the backing of supermarkets of a national network. The area is well served with schooling for all age groups. The Spa town of Royal Tunbridge Wells with its excellent shopping, leisure and grammar schools is only approx 14 miles distant with the larger coastal towns of both Hastings and Eastbourne being reached within approximately 30 and 45 minutes drive respectively. Etchingham Station is only 5 minutes drive with a service of trains to London.
